Alastair writes “”Linus told me that the greatest technical decision he ever made with Linux was to release it free,” said Jon ‘maddog’ Hall today. “If he had charged even a dollar for it he would have made Linux his operating system and not the community’s – not the world’s operating system” he said. Hall, executive director of Linux International, was speaking during the keynote address at the opening of the Linux Africa conference in Midrand, South Africa today. More at: www.tectonic.co.za
